Integer overflow in the scan_cidfont function in X.Org 6.8.2 and XFree86 X server allows local users to execute arbitrary code via crafted (1) CMap and (2) CIDFont font data with modified item counts in the (a) begincodespacerange, (b) cidrange, and (c) notdefrange sections. Multiple integer overflows in XFree86 before 4.3.0 allow user-assisted attackers to execute arbitrary code via a crafted pixmap image. • ftp://ftp.sco.com/pub/updates/UnixWare/SCOSA-2006.22/SCOSA-2006.22.txt ftp://patches.sgi.com/support/free/security/advisories/20060403-01-U http://marc.info/?l=bugtraq&m=112690609622266&w=2 http://secunia.com/advisories/16777 http://secunia.com/advisories/16790 http://secunia.com/advisories/17044 http://secunia.com/advisories/17215 http://secunia.com/advisories/17258 http://secunia.com/advisories/17278 http://secunia.com/advisories/19624 http://secunia.com/advisories& • CWE-189: Numeric Errors •

dexconf in XFree86 Xserver 4.1.0-2 creates the /dev/dri directory with insecure permissions (666), which allows local users to replace or create files in the root file system. dexconf de XFree86 Xserver 4.1.0-2 crea el directorio /dev/dri con permisos inseguros (666), lo que permite a usuarios locales reemplazar o crear ficheros en el sistema de ficheros raíz. • http://groups.google.com/groups?selm=20010829121505.A16004%40compusol.com.au http://sunsolve.sun.com/search/document.do?assetkey=1-66-228529-1 http://sunsolve.sun.com/search/document.do?assetkey=1-77-1017429.1-1 http://www.redhat.com/support/errata/RHSA-2003-067.html https://access.redhat.com/security/cve/CVE-2001-1409 https://bugzilla.redhat.com/show_bug.cgi?id=1616706 •
